The book was written as a companion volume for the authors most recent work, Bayonets and Bougainvilleas.In this volume the author presents the verbatim text of two major source documents for that work; his fathers ORAL HISTORY and his mothers TRAVEL JOURNAL, with his own added commentary.The HISTORY is the text of General Blakes official interview with Marine Corps historian Benis Frank covering the Generals Marine Corps career 1917-1949.The JOURNAL is the transcript of journal entries and letters written by the authors mother during travels abroad and in the USA from 1931 to 1941.The authors commentary weaves his mothers words into a continuous narrative covering the Blakes twenty-three year married life.

Taken as a whole the book offers and unusual picture of military life in the separate words of the husband and the wife.
